      As with all things, due to the lack of a written language and codified history, the origins of anything in Sogadar cannot be pinpointed to a single answer.

      The most commonly accepted theory derives the name Sogadar from the old-Sogad noun for "Archer" Sugud - which in contemporary times has evolved to become Skuda or Skula. Dar originally meant "Gate", but has become synonymous to mean "Royal Court". Sogadar could therefore mean "The Court of Archers".

      The name Sogadar, however, is also a pun on the Sogad noun for "Merchant" Sovdagar. Reflecting the transition of the Sogad people from nomadic tribes to semi-nomadic merchant kings, the name Sogadar therefore could also mean "The Court of the Merchant-Archers"
